Whitchurch Cricket Club is on the hunt for new players to step up to the crease as the new season approaches.

The club had an excellent year in 2017, bowling over all the competition to finish top of the pile and win promotion back to the Birmingham and District Premier Cricket League.

The mission is now on to find players to help make sure Whitchurch stay in the league.

The club is appealing for players for their men’s and women’s senior and junior teams.

Whitchurch has two teams playing in the Birmingham League on Saturdays and a team playing in the Shropshire league on Sundays.

There is also a midweek team and junior cricket is available for children over six years old and kinder cricket for the younger ones.

Chairman of the cricket club, Rod Jones said: “We know it’s going to be challenging as there will be four new teams that have gained promotion as champions.

“Our main concern will be providing strength for our second and third teams. Both teams are very young and probably a year or two away from being promising players that we have coached ourselves.

“But we will embrace the challenge as we look to stabilise the club by using homegrown players.

“We are always on the look out for new players even if they only want to play occasionally.”
